Shadow of terrorism: Nigeria's battles with healthcare access as polio persist

By Adetomiwa Isiaka
Polio is a viral disease that mainly affects children under five. While no longer a case for panic by WHO standards, the polio virus, which can cause paralysis, is still devastating communities within Nigeria.
